#e67db4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e67db4 is composed of 90.2% red, 49%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45.7% magenta, 21.7%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 328.6 degrees, a saturation of 67.7% and a lightness of 69.6%. #e67db4 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ffaff with #cd0069.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#e67db4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e67db4 has RGB values of R:230, G:125,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.22,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15105460.
